Impact of Proposed NASA Budget Cuts on Colorado
Colorado stands at a crossroads with the looming possibility of significant federal budget cuts to NASA funding, which could have far-reaching implications for the state's aerospace sector. Among the institutions that might be hardest hit is Colorado State University (CSU), which has been central in using its data to support federal NASA appropriations. Concerns over the reliability of this data could further jeopardize funding streams directed towards crucial NASA missions affiliated with Colorado’s universities and research bodies. NASA-funded programs at institutions like CSU and CU Boulder, renowned for their contribution to aerospace research and STEM education, face a threatened future as the budget proposes a drastic reduction from $24.8 billion to $18.8 billion by 2026, marking a reduction of over 24% as reported by CBS News.
The economic consequences of such budgetary slashes are particularly concerning for Colorado’s robust aerospace industry, which relies heavily on NASA funding to sustain its research and operational activities. With NASA funding partially supporting thousands of jobs and educational programs across the state, the proposed cuts endanger not only current employment but also the pipeline that prepares future generations for careers in the STEM fields. Programs like CSU's NASA Space Grant, which offers students exceptional opportunities through internships and hands-on research projects, stand to be severely impacted. Such cuts would not just halt ongoing projects but could also limit future educational opportunities and stifle innovation, a factor that could diminish Colorado’s leading role in aerospace technology development highlighted by CBS News.

Breakdown of Proposed NASA Budget Cuts
The recent discussion around the proposed NASA budget cuts has stirred significant concern among the scientific and educational communities, particularly in Colorado. These cuts are poised to inflict a substantial reduction of over 24% in funding, decreasing NASA's budget from $24.8 billion to $18.8 billion. Such an extensive cut threatens to disrupt vital NASA missions based in Colorado, like New Horizons and MAVEN, which are integral to both scientific exploration and educational outreach. According to CBS News Colorado, these budget limitations could undermine the continuity of research and development in the aerospace sector, a critical component of Colorado’s economy.
